UAE. Beauty Contact has signed a global distribution agreement with UK-based Jigsaw esl, adding several new brands to its growing portfolio.
Under the agreement, Beauty Contact will distribute the brands Katie Price, Westlife, Storm, and Lambretta (among others) worldwide, except in the UK where Jigsaw handles its own licensed brands. The agreement also sees Jigsaw becoming the distributor for Beauty Contact’s Cadillac and Madonna Nudes 1979 fragrances in the UK, South Africa and Australia.
The alliance comes at the heels of Beauty Contact’s recent agreement appointing US-based ALFA Brands as the exclusive travel retail agent for Cadillac and Madonna Nudes 1979 in North America.

Sharing the company’s recent breakthroughs with The Moodie Report at the TFWA Asia Pacific in Singapore, Beauty Contact President and CEO Alwyn Stephen said: “We realised we needed to add more brands to our portfolio in order to give our distributors a reason to work with us, so if something doesn’t work, something else will. That’s why we decided to join hands with Jigsaw esl; they are the licensees for these brands: Katie Price, Storm, Lambretta, Westlife, and many more. We decided to show just four of their lines in Singapore.”
Also new at the Singapore show was Cadillac LITE, specially developed for Asian markets, where fresher and lighter scents are preferred. It is packaged in a similar bottle to the original men’s fragrance. The 100ml will retail at US$58 and the 50ml will retail at US$46.
Stephen said he had big plans for the TFWA World Exhibition in October: “I want to do something spectacular for Cannes; I want Beauty Contact to really stand out.” He has plans for a mega launch – which may include a celebrity appearance – to celebrate the new Katie Price fragrance and the Cadillac ladies line, which has been in the works for the past few months.
Recent travel retail developments include a listing with Aldeasa at Santiago de Chile Airport, and Stephen aims to make further advances in the channel by first laying a solid foundation in the domestic markets. “Our biggest goal [at TFWA Asia Pacific] is to open up at least four to five countries, and I think we’re on track for that,” Stephen said.
Another ambition is to be listed onboard Emirates Airline and at Dubai Duty Free, Stephen revealed to The Moodie Report. He also wants to go after the South American market, where the Cadillac brand is well known.
In addition to being one of the sponsors at the recent Canadian Fragrance Awards, Beauty Contact has been approached by Sony BMG Music Entertainment to create fragrances for two of its leading Asian artistes. Negotiations are still underway.
Besides taking on celebrity fragrances, Beauty Contact is also boosting its star power with its various associations with Hollywood. Cadillac recently signed budding actor/writer/filmmaker Kenneth Monroe as the spokesperson for its Cadillac Black men’s fragrance, and became the official sponsor of his movie campaign.
“Beauty Contact is going places. We have been very active despite the recession – it’s not stopping us, it’s not slowing us, in fact it’s a reason for us to keep going. This train doesn’t stop,” Stephen enthused.
KATIE PRICE
Born Katrina Amy Alexandria Alexis Infield, Katie Price made her name as a glamour model under the name Jordan, becoming a regular on magazines such as FHM, Playboy, Nuts and Esquire. She has since gone on to build a £30 million business empire comprising children’s books, lingerie, autobiographies, novels, documentaries, a chat show, and her own fragrance line.
The Katie Price line of perfumes includes Stunning, Besotted and the new Precious Love.

Stunning offers a blend of floral and musky notes. Its top notes feature clean mandarin, developing into a fruity heart note with violet and jasmine, and finally settling into a base of patchouli and bergamot.
Stunning is available as an edp in three volumes: 30ml (US$36), 50ml (US$48) and 100ml (US$52). It also comes in a gift set comprising a 50ml edp and 100ml body lotion (US$50).
Besotted is “an expression of magnetic and carefree sensuality for dynamic women”, said Katie Price.
The fragrance opens with top notes of lemon, grapefruit, mandarin, violet and seaweed, followed by heart notes of melon, blackcurrant, jasmine, rose, cyclamen, and lily of the valley. Base notes comprise sandalwood, moss, vanilla, white musk, and amber.
Besotted comes as an edp in three volumes: 30ml (US$36), 50ml (US$48) and 100ml (US$52). It is also available as a 50ml edp and 150ml shimmer body lotion (US$50).
WESTLIFE
Formed in 1998, Westlife is an Irish pop band that was signed and managed by Simon Cowell and Louis Walsh. Comprising four members – Shane Filan, Mark Feehily, Nicky Byrne and Kian Egan – the pop group has sold over 40 million records globally. In the UK alone they have scored nine multi-platinum albums and 14 number one hits. The band is currently planning a world tour to follow its UK tour in summer after the release of the new 2010 album “˜Where We Are’.
Westlife has two self-branded fragrances: X and the new With Love.

With Love is a new fragrance for ladies launching in the fall of 2010. Following on from the successful X fragrance, the new accord is a soft modern feminine floral designed to complement the band’s contemporary look.
The fragrance includes floral top notes of green leaf, pink grapefruit, cassis, and juicy apricot with heart notes of muguet, rose, white jasmine, and apple blossom. Base notes include white musk and blond woods.
With Love is available as a gift set comprising a 100ml edp and 150 ml body lotion (US$36).
Westlife X also comes as a gift set, and includes a 50ml edp, 100ml shower gel and 100ml body lotion (US$54).
About Beauty Contact
Founded by Alwyn Stephen in 2002, Beauty Contact provides a wide range of management consultancy services to international and local institutions.
Registered in Toronto, Canada with its head office in Dubai, Beauty Contact was set up to register global licences. The first licence signed by Beauty Contact was for Cadillac Fragrances, under licence by General Motors USA to design, develop, produce and distribute fragrances worldwide under the Cadillac name.
